An exciting opportunity has presented itself for a highly skilled and self-motivated individual to join the Assurance Branch on a full time, ongoing basis.
The role of Audit Officer is responsible for:
Undertaking internal audits (corporate and school-based) either as part of the Internal Audit Plan or in response to ad hoc requests (requires willingness to travel extensively across the State of Victoria from time to time as part of delivering the audits) Assisting in the development of a risk based internal audit rolling plan and program Assisting in preparing reports and briefings for the Audit and Risk Committee, the Executive Board and statutory authorities or other stakeholders as required Assisting with audit and risk-related business/process improvement initiatives and contributing to the provision of advice and assurance support to management on matters of governance, compliance, controls and risk management Working closely with business areas within the department responsible for financial and operational activities, other auditors and the Victorian Auditor-General's Office's financial auditors Building strong relationships with business areas and acting as a trusted advisor. This role may also be required to undertake other tasks such as assisting in the corporate and school audit follow-up process, schools agreed-upon procedures, maintenance of audit tools and assisting with the division's activities as required.
